August 7, 1974 REVENUE MEMORANDUM ORDER NO. 38-74 SUBJECT : Seminar-Workshop on Presidential Dec ree No. 3 79 TO : All Revenue Officials and Employees In support of the forthcoming nation-wide implementation of Presidential Decree No. 379, requiring the submission of Statement of Assets, Liabilities and Net Worth, which this Bureau will soon undertake, the Training Division has programmed a series of half-day workshop on the provisions and mechanics of Presidential Decree No. 379, as amended, and its implementing Revenue Regulations. The purpose of these half-day workshops will be to prepare the total involvement of office heads, unit chiefs, other supervisors and the entire revenue work force in another massive nationwide tax education and compliance campaign with respect to Presidential Decree No. 379, and also to enable supervisors to assist subordinate employees in complying with said decree. It is stressed here that this is a workshop. There should therefore be an exchange of ideas or views so that problems concerning implementation of the decree can be threshed out before we go out in the field and face the questions of the tax-paying public. Considering that a big concentration of PD 379 filers are in the Metropolitan Manila area, all officials and employees in the National Office and in Revenue Region Nos. 6, 7 and 8 are required to attend the workshop. For the same reason, all officials and employees assigned in regional offices are required also to attend the workshop that will be held in their respective revenue regional offices. After the conclusion of the workshop in the regional office, the regional director concerned shall organize and coordinate immediately within a week's time the simultaneous holding of similar seminar-workshops in all revenue district offices where all officers and employees of a revenue district shall be required to attend. Revenue district officers shall be primarily responsible for conducting the workshop in their respective revenue districts. A complete report on attendance must be forwarded to the Chief, Training Division, within 48 hours after the conclusion of the workshop. Attached for your guidance and compliance are the different schedules of the Seminar-Workshop on PD No. 379, including the assignment of resource persons, which are hereby made a part of this order.
